WebJan 14, 2024 · Inflammation. An irritation of the eye caused by dryness or inflammation can lead you to try to relieve the symptoms by rubbing the eyelids or squeezing them shut. This can lead to a spasm of the eyelid muscles and a rolling of the edge of the lid inward against the cornea (spastic entropion). Inflammatory changes in the local post capillary venules stimulate the endothelium and induce the expression of adhesion molecules on the cell surface that promote the initial capture of circulating leukocytes. This process involves selectins and their ligands (Table 1).
